Our South West office covers the counties of Devon, Dorset, Gloucestershire and Somerset and the unitary authorities of Bath & North East Somerset, Bristol, Cornwall and the Isles of Scilly, South Gloucestershire, Swindon, North Somerset, Bournemouth, Poole, Plymouth, Torbay and Wiltshire.

The Creative Future Literary Awards: UK’s first national literary competition for marginalised and disabled writers

Brighton based charity, Creative Future, has launched a national literary award to discover and celebrate writers from disadvantaged groups, supported by an Arts Council England Grants for the arts award.
